首页
PHP
Tags
php教程
最新文章列表
简体中文
English
简体中文
中文(繁體)
日本語
한국어
Français
Deutsch
မြန်မာဘာသာ
当前位置:
首页
>
Tags
>
PDOStatement
如何使用 PDOStatement::rowCount 函数检查 DELETE 操作对数据库的影响?
当我们使用 PDO (PHP Data Objects) 进行数据库操作时,删除数据是一个常见的需求。为了确保 DELETE 操作成功并获取有关操作结果的详细信息,我们可以利用 PDOStatement::rowCount 函数来检查删除操作对数据库的影响。
PDOStatement::rowCount
为什么在某些数据库驱动中,PDOStatement::rowCount 函数不能正常使用或不被支持?
在使用 PHP 的 PDO(PHP Data Objects)扩展操作数据库时,开发者常常依赖 PDOStatement::rowCount() 方法来获取受影响的行数。然而,很多人在实际开发中会发现:这个方法在某些数据库驱动中似乎并不能返回正确的结果,甚至在执行 SELECT 查询时直接返回 0。这到底是为什么呢?本文将深入解析这个问题。
PDOStatement::rowCount
如何利用 PDOStatement::rowCount 函数优化批量更新操作,提高数据库效率?
在 PHP 的数据库操作中,PDO(PHP Data Objects)是一种常用且强大的数据库访问抽象层。对于需要频繁批量更新数据的应用场景,比如同步远程数据或后台管理系统中的批量审核功能,提高更新效率和降低数据库压力是性能优化的重要一环。本文将围绕 PDOStatement::rowCount 函数,讲解如何优化批量更新操作。
PDOStatement::rowCount
如何处理 PDOStatement::rowCount 返回 0 的情况,并优化相关代码以提高查询效率?
PDOStatement::rowCount() 返回 0 的原因通常与以下几个方面有关:
PDOStatement::rowCount
PDOStatement::rowCount 与 prepared statements 一起使用时有哪些最佳实践?
在使用 PHP 的 PDO(PHP Data Objects)扩展进行数据库操作时,PDOStatement::rowCount() 方法常被用来判断受影响的行数。尤其是在与 prepared statements(预处理语句)一起使用时,正确地使用 rowCount() 是确保应用逻辑严谨的重要环节。本文将介绍在这种场景下使用 rowCount() 的最佳实践,并指出一些常见的误区。
PDOStatement::rowCount
如何结合使用 PDOStatement::fetchAll 和 PDOStatement::rowCount 来提升查询效率?
在使用 PHP 进行数据库开发时,PDO(PHP Data Objects)是一种非常受欢迎的数据库访问方式,它提供了统一的接口来操作各种数据库。本文将探讨两个常用的 PDO 方法:PDOStatement::fetchAll 和 PDOStatement::rowCount,并分析如何在实际开发中结合使用它们,以提升查询效率和代码的健壮性。
PDOStatement::rowCount
PDOStatement::rowCount 和 SELECT COUNT() 在 PHP 中的区别是什么?它们的应用场景、性能和使用方法如何比较?
我们可以使用 PDOStatement::rowCount() 和 SELECT COUNT() 来获取查询结果的行数。这两者虽然看起来相似,但它们有着不同的工作机制、应用场景、性能表现和使用方式。了解它们之间的区别,对于开发者在编写高效的数据库查询时至关重要。
PDOStatement::rowCount
如何使用 PDOStatement::rowCount 函数获取影响的行数并进行条件判断?
在使用 PHP 操作数据库时,我们经常需要知道某条 SQL 语句执行后究竟影响了多少行数据。比如,在执行 UPDATE、DELETE 或某些 INSERT 操作时,了解受影响的行数有助于我们判断操作是否成功,或者是否需要进行下一步处理。
PDOStatement::rowCount
为什么不应该误用 PDOStatement::rowCount 函数来获取 SELECT 查询的结果数量?
PDOStatement::rowCount
如何用 PDOStatement::rowCount 搭配事务机制实现高效的批量数据操作?
在进行批量数据插入、更新或删除时,使用数据库事务可以确保数据操作的原子性,而结合 PDOStatement::rowCount 方法,可以有效获取操作影响的行数,进而提升批量数据操作的效率。本文将探讨如何在 PHP 中使用 PDOStatement::rowCount 和事务机制来实现高效的批量数据操作。
PDOStatement::rowCount
PDOStatement::rowCount 在不同数据库驱动中的返回值为什么不一样,该怎么正确处理?
在使用 PHP 中的 PDO 扩展时,PDOStatement::rowCount() 方法是用来获取执行 SQL 查询语句后受影响的行数的。这一方法常常用于增、删、改等操作之后,检查数据是否正确操作。但 rowCount() 方法的行为在不同的数据库驱动中可能存在差异,甚至在同一数据库上,不同类型的查询也会导致不同的结果。
PDOStatement::rowCount
为什么 PDOStatement::rowCount 返回的行数和预期不一样?常见原因详解
在PHP中,PDOStatement::rowCount 方法用于获取受影响的行数。这个方法通常用于执行 INSERT、UPDATE 或 DELETE 等SQL语句后,检查操作影响了多少行数据。然而,有时候 rowCount 返回的行数和我们预期的不一样。这种情况可能由多个因素引起,本文将详细介绍一些常见原因。
PDOStatement::rowCount
PDOStatement::rowCount 怎么判断 INSERT 是否成功?详细讲解用法
在 PHP 中使用 PDO (PHP Data Objects) 进行数据库操作时,PDOStatement::rowCount() 方法可以用来获取受 SQL 语句影响的行数。对于 INSERT 操作,我们通常希望通过 rowCount() 来判断插入是否成功。
PDOStatement::rowCount
PDOStatement::rowCount函数在事务操作中的作用和应用是什么?
在PHP编程中,PDO(PHP Data Objects)是一个非常强大的数据库访问层,它使得操作数据库更加灵活和安全。PDO提供了许多有用的功能,而PDOStatement::rowCount()函数是一个常用的方法,尤其是在执行数据库操作后,获取受影响的行数时非常有用。本文将详细讨论PDOStatement::rowCount()在事务操作中的作用和应用。
PDOStatement::rowCount
如何正确使用 PDOStatement::rowCount 获取 PDO::exec 执行后的受影响行数?
PDOStatement::rowCount
为什么使用 PDOStatement::rowCount 有时会得出误导性结果?如何正确应对?
在使用 PHP 的 PDO(PHP Data Objects)进行数据库开发时,PDOStatement::rowCount() 常被用于获取查询所影响的行数,尤其是在执行 UPDATE、DELETE 等语句之后。然而,在某些场景下,它的返回结果可能让人感到“误导”甚至产生 bug。
PDOStatement::rowCount
为什么使用 PDOStatement::rowCount 执行 SELECT 查询时返回的行数是 0?
PDO 是一个非常流行的数据库访问方式,提供了一个统一的接口来操作不同类型的数据库。当你使用 PDOStatement::rowCount 方法来获取通过 SELECT 查询操作影响的行数时,有时你会发现它返回的行数是 0,即使查询确实返回了数据。这种情况可能会让你感到困惑,本文将解释这种现象以及如何避免它。
PDOStatement::rowCount
如何使用 PDOStatement::rowCount 判断 UPDATE 或 DELETE 是否成功执行?
PDOStatement::rowCount
PDOStatement::rowCount 在不同数据库中的行为有何差异?有哪些注意事项?
在使用 PHP 的 PDO(PHP Data Objects)操作数据库时,PDOStatement::rowCount() 是一个常被用来获取操作影响行数的方法。但很多开发者在实际开发中发现,它的行为在不同数据库之间存在显著差异。本文将深入解析 rowCount() 在各种数据库中的表现,以及使用它时应该注意的要点。
PDOStatement::rowCount
如何使用 PDOStatement::rowCount 函数来检查数据库查询操作影响的行数?
使用 PDO (PHP Data Objects) 执行数据库操作时,经常需要检查一个查询语句影响的行数,特别是在执行更新、删除或者插入操作时。PDO 提供了一个非常有用的函数 PDOStatement::rowCount(),它可以帮助开发者获取最近一条 SQL 语句操作影响的行数。本文将详细讲解如何使用 PDOStatement::rowCount() 来检查数据库查询操作影响的行数。
PDOStatement::rowCount
«
1
2
3
4
5
6
»